Black light skin exposed hoes The black light emitted by a Wood lamp is harmless. The lamp does not emit short-wavelength ultraviolet B radiation (– nm), so it does not cause sunburn or otherwise damage healthy skin. It is possible that a patient with extreme photosensitivity might develop a rash on skin exposed to black light.
Your doctor can examine skin scrapings under the microscope to see if the yeast is present. Your doctor may also shine a black light (ultraviolet light) on the rash to help confirm the diagnosis. Yeast types in the Malassezia group may glow yellow-green under the light.

A black light bulb produces UVA light (as opposed to UVB light, which is much more harmful). Ultraviolet light frequencies are above violet on the spectrum and are invisible to the human eye. What you see glowing under a black light, whether on a fluorescent poster or an invisible hand stamp or a newly washed white T-shirt, are phosphors.
Also known as long-wave ultraviolet light (or UVA light), blacklight causes specific materials to "fluoresce" or radiate visible light in total darkness. This essentially means that when put under UVA light, the material will glow. Some species of scorpion glow when exposed to ultraviolet light. The emperor scorpion normally is dark brown or black, but it glows a bright blue-green when exposed to black light. The bark scorpion and European yellow-tailed scorpion also glow.

Black lights are not that different from any other type of light, whether incandescent, fluorescent, or just the age old candle flame. The difference is that black lights emit most of their light waves just outside the range humans can perceive, in the Ultraviolet (UV) part of the spectrum. Jun 10, · The second type of common black-light is and incandescent black light bulb. These work more or less the same as any standard household incandescent bulb. The difference between the two is the filter that is added to the bulb. All of the light that is created by the heated filament is filtered out, except those waves in the infrared and UV-A.

In many cases, if the ringworm is the result of the Microsporum canis fungus, the infection will glow under the black light. Not all cases of ringworm, however, will appear under the black light. If the vet finds visual evidence of a ringworm infection, the vet may take cultures of the skin and fur in those areas to be tested for fungal spores.
